Residents that would like to buy or sell items on Craigslist or any other online site, but are too afraid to meet strangers, can now utilize the facilities of the Broward Sheriff’s Office Tamarac District where they can conduct their transactions in a safe environment.
“If you’re selling an item, you can become an easy victim of a transaction,” said Detective Sgt. Rich Rossman who has been with BSO for 19 years and has been educating local HOA’s about safety. “If it doesn’t feel right, don’t do it,” he warns. “If the hair on your neck stands up – let it go.”
He recommends that buyers and sellers utilize the parking lot or lobby of the Tamarac BSO location where their transaction can be completed safely and monitored with surveillance cameras inside or out.
The lobby area is open from 7 a.m to 10 p.m. for those that want to come inside, but Rossman says they aren’t going to facilitate the transaction between two people. “We aren’t going to get involved or write a report. This is a community outreach program.”
The Tamarac BSO Office is located at 7515 Pine Island Road Tamarac, FL 33321.
